John Oliver Contact Info Quick Reference

John Oliver is a British comedian, writer, producer, political commentator, actor, and television host. He is best known for his satirical news program “Last Week Tonight with John Oliver” on HBO. Oliver’s insightful and humorous take on current events and political issues has earned him critical acclaim and a loyal viewership.
